CVE-2025-0432

Disclosure Date: January 28, 2025 (last updated January 29, 2025)
EWON Flexy 202 transmits user credentials in clear text with no encryption when a user is added, or user credentials are changed via its webpage.

CVE-2024-9154

Disclosure Date: December 19, 2024 (last updated December 20, 2024)
A code injection vulnerability in HMS Networks Ewon Flexy 205 allows executing commands on system level on the device. This issue affects Ewon Flexy 205: through 14.8s0 (#2633).

CVE-2024-7755

Disclosure Date: October 17, 2024 (last updated October 18, 2024)
The EWON FLEXY 202 transmits credentials using a weak encoding method base64. An attacker who is present in the network can sniff the traffic and decode the credentials.

CVE-2024-33897

Disclosure Date: August 06, 2024 (last updated August 13, 2024)
A compromised HMS Networks Cosy+ device could be used to request a Certificate Signing Request from Talk2m for another device, resulting in an availability issue. The issue was patched on the Talk2m production server on April 18, 2024.

CVE-2024-33896

Disclosure Date: August 02, 2024 (last updated September 04, 2024)
Cosy+ devices running a firmware 21.x below 21.2s10 or a firmware 22.x below 22.1s3 are vulnerable to code injection due to improper parameter blacklisting. This is fixed in version 21.2s10 and 22.1s3.

CVE-2024-33895

Disclosure Date: August 02, 2024 (last updated September 04, 2024)
Cosy+ devices running a firmware 21.x below 21.2s10 or a firmware 22.x below 22.1s3 use a unique key to encrypt the configuration parameters. This is fixed in version 21.2s10 and 22.1s3, the key is now unique per device.

CVE-2024-33893

Disclosure Date: August 02, 2024 (last updated September 04, 2024)
Cosy+ devices running a firmware 21.x below 21.2s10 or a firmware 22.x below 22.1s3 are vulnerable to XSS when displaying the logs due to improper input sanitization. This is fixed in version 21.2s10 and 22.1s3.

CVE-2024-33892

Disclosure Date: August 02, 2024 (last updated September 04, 2024)
Insecure Permissions vulnerability in Cosy+ devices running a firmware 21.x below 21.2s10 or a firmware 22.x below 22.1s3 are susceptible to leaking information through cookies. This is fixed in version 21.2s10 and 22.1s3

CVE-2024-6558

Disclosure Date: July 25, 2024 (last updated August 14, 2024)
HMS Industrial Networks Anybus-CompactCom 30 products are vulnerable to a XSS attack caused by the lack of input sanitation checks. As a consequence, it is possible to insert HTML code into input fields and store the HTML code. The stored HTML code will be embedded in the page and executed by host browser the next time the page is loaded, enabling social engineering attacks.

CVE-2021-33214

Disclosure Date: July 09, 2021 (last updated February 23, 2025)
In HMS Ewon eCatcher through 6.6.4, weak filesystem permissions could allow malicious users to access files that could lead to sensitive information disclosure, modification of configuration files, or disruption of normal system operation.
